Speed and Performance

One of the most crucial aspects of a successful app is its performance. If an app is slow, crashes, or freezes, users will abandon it almost immediately. Fast loading times, responsive controls, and smooth transitions make an app stand out. Optimizing app performance involves reducing unnecessary code, compressing images, and using effective caching mechanisms. A well-optimized app also ensures low battery consumption, which is crucial to retaining users.

Cross-Platform Compatibility

Although we’re focusing on Android apps, it’s increasingly important to ensure that apps are compatible across multiple devices and platforms. This includes ensuring compatibility with different screen sizes, operating system versions, and hardware configurations. For Android developers, employing frameworks like Flutter or React Native can help create apps that work seamlessly across both Android and iOS. The more platforms your app can function on, the broader your potential user base.

Robust Security Features

With the rise of data breaches and cyber threats, users are very conscious about their privacy and the security of their personal data. Successful Android apps always ensure robust security features like end-to-end encryption, secure data storage, and two-factor authentication. By using secure protocols for data transmission and staying up-to-date with security patches, apps can safeguard sensitive information and build trust with users.

Offline Functionality

Many users need apps that work offline, especially when they don’t have access to a reliable internet connection. Successful apps often offer offline capabilities, allowing users to access certain features without an internet connection. This is particularly useful for apps in categories like navigation, note-taking, and productivity.
